Bring Back Our Angels Right Now Poem by Hebert Logerie

Bring Back Our Angels Right Now



Bring back our girls right now.
Return our children home safely now.
Nobody cares about your politics,
Nobody gives a darn about the ticks
In your shoes, the bugs in your clothes,
The sores in your feet or the crabs in your shoes.
The world ordered you to return our sisters,
At home with their mothers and fathers,
At church with their pastors and vicars,
And in school with their friends and teachers.

Bring back our angels unharmed and in good health.
Treat them humanely. They are our future, our wealth,
Our dreams, our inspiration and our beloved children.
They belong in school, in a safe and wonderful garden.
They do not deserve to be kidnapped or in captivity.
Let them come home, where they can live peacefully.
Africa is tired of suffering. Nigerians want better lives,
Better security and better education. Throw away the knives,
Burn and destroy the guns, the hates, the ignorance,
The stupidities, the bad stuff, and the intolerance.
Bring back our schoolgirls right now.
Return our children home safely now.
